#52  Postby MathieuT » Sep 15, 2010 5:37 pm

Sans lait s'il vous plaît (ou pas de lait s'il vous plaît). Je fais une intolérance au lactose.
Without milk please (or no milk please). I canno't tolerate lactose.

That's how I say it!
